Recreation Workers in New Hampshire earn a median salary of $37,040 per year ($3,086/month). This is 6.1% above the national average of $34,921. New Hampshire ranks #16 out of 51 states for Recreation Workers pay. Approximately 2,030 people work in this occupation across New Hampshire. Salaries increased by 5.3% compared to 2024.

About This Job: Recreation Workers

Conduct recreation activities with groups in public, private, or volunteer agencies or recreation facilities. Organize and promote activities, such as arts and crafts, sports, games, music, dramatics, social recreation, camping, and hobbies, taking into account the needs and interests of individual members.

Salary Range: Recreation Workers in New Hampshire

Salaries for Recreation Workers in New Hampshire range from $27,040 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$51,240 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$31,890 and $45,520.

Percentile Annual Salary Hourly Rate Monthly
10th Percentile (Entry Level) $27,040 $13.00 $2,253
25th Percentile $31,890 $15.33 $2,657
Median (50th) $37,040 $17.81 $3,086
75th Percentile $45,520 $21.88 $3,793
90th Percentile (Experienced) $51,240 $24.63 $4,270

Note: The mean (average) salary of $38,950 differs from the median because salary distributions are typically skewed by high earners.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
